Catalog description

The primary goal of the course is to provide students with a complete, accurate, and contemporary view of applied behavior analysis, and how this approach can be used to change socially significant behaviors for individuals, especially those with special needs. This course focuses on basic content of applied behavior analysis, behaviorism, and the science of behavior. Principles and functions of behavior are addressed.
